Latest Patents
Peng Li's latest patents showcase his expertise in developing unique compositions for medical use. One of his notable inventions is a hybrid nanomaterial that combines graphene oxide nanomaterials with cationic quaternized chitosan. This invention not only outlines the method for preparing the hybrid nanomaterial but also details an antimicrobial composition aimed at inhibiting the growth of microorganisms in various environments.
In addition to this, he has developed a polymerizable composition specifically designed for ophthalmic and medical use. The composition features epsilon-polylysine with (meth)acryloyl groups, allowing for the creation of inexpensive and efficient antimicrobial properties in medical devices. The versatility of this polymerizable composition extends to coatings for ophthalmic or medical applications, providing significant advancements in both safety and efficacy.
